Secure Television Housing for Behavioral Care

A secure television housing is a more info crucial component in environments providing behavioral care. These specialized housings serve to protect televisions from damage that may occur due to volatile behaviors exhibited by residents. Crafted from durable materials, these housings are engineered to withstand force. They often include secure doors and thickened walls, reducing the risk of damage.

Furthermore, a well-designed television housing can also enhance the overall well-being of both residents and staff. By removing access to the television's internal components, these housings minimize the potential for injury.
